Job Summary: Program, set up, and operate as a backup for production, if required. This includes CNC laser machines, multi-spindle drills, drill/routing machines, turret presses, and machining centers such as VMC and PDA, following work instructions, setup sheets, blueprints, process travelers, and verbal instructions. Support the Toolmaker functions as needed.

Qualifications/Competencies:
Education and/or Experience: An associate's degree or technical certificate in machine tools or CNC programming is required, with 1 year of related experience and/or training, or an equivalent combination of education and experience.
